General Superintendent - High Rise ($500M+ Projects)
Miami, FL jobs
Build the skyline of tomorrow. Lead with vision. Deliver with precision.
My client is seeking an experienced General Superintendent to oversee the construction of high-rise residential and commercial towers across South Florida. This is a career-defining opportunity to join a dynamic team shaping one of the fastest-growing urban landscapes in the United States.
Key Responsibilities
Take full ownership of on-site operations for high-rise construction projects, ensuring alignment with the company's vision and client expectations.
Translate architectural and engineering plans into actionable field strategies, balancing speed, safety, and quality.
Supervise superintendents, foremen, and trade partners, fostering a culture of accountability and collaboration.
Provide coaching and performance feedback to build strong, cohesive teams capable of handling complex high-rise challenges.
Develop detailed construction schedules, sequencing trades to maximize efficiency and minimize downtime.
Coordinate deliveries of materials and equipment to avoid delays, particularly in Miami's dense urban environment.
Anticipate potential bottlenecks and proactively adjust timelines to keep projects on track.
Champion a zero-incident safety culture by enforcing OSHA standards and company-specific safety protocols.
Conduct regular site inspections and toolbox talks to ensure workers are protected and risks are mitigated.
Ensure compliance with Miami-Dade County building codes, permitting requirements, and environmental regulations.
Oversee installation of structural systems, concrete pours, steel erection, and MEP integration with precision.
Implement rigorous inspection processes to guarantee workmanship meets or exceeds industry standards.
Resolve technical challenges quickly, leveraging deep knowledge of high-rise construction methods.
Act as the primary on-site representative, maintaining transparent communication with project managers, architects, engineers, and clients.
Provide regular progress updates, highlighting milestones achieved and addressing challenges with solutions.
Build trust with clients by demonstrating professionalism and delivering projects that meet expectations.
Monitor labor, material, and equipment costs to ensure projects remain within budget.
Identify opportunities for cost savings without compromising quality or safety.
Collaborate with procurement teams to secure reliable subcontractors and suppliers.
Qualifications
Minimum 10-15 years in the construction industry, with at least 5 years dedicated to supervising high-rise projects (20+ stories).
Proven track record of delivering complex, multi-phase developments on time and within budget.
Strong knowledge of concrete structures, steel framing, curtain wall systems, and MEP (mechanical, electrical, plumbing) integration.
Familiarity with advanced construction technologies such as BIM (Building Information Modeling), scheduling software (Primavera P6, MS Project), and project management platforms (Procore, PlanGrid).
Ability to lead diverse teams of superintendents, foremen, subcontractors, and tradespeople.
Skilled in conflict resolution, negotiation, and motivating teams under high-pressure conditions.
Deep understanding of OSHA standards, Miami-Dade County building codes, and Florida-specific permitting processes.
Commitment to enforcing a zero-incident safety culture across all project phases.
Experience managing multimillion-dollar budgets, tracking costs, and optimizing resource allocation.
Ability to identify cost-saving opportunities without compromising quality or safety.
Bachelor's degree in Construction Management, Civil Engineering, or related field preferred.
Professional certifications such as OSHA 30, PMP (Project Management Professional), or LEED accreditation are highly desirable.
Established relationships with Miami subcontractors, suppliers, and permitting authorities.
Understanding of the unique challenges of building in Miami's coastal environment (hurricane codes, flood zones, and environmental impact considerations).

Auto-ApplyGeneral Liability Claims Consultant
Chicago, IL jobs
You have a clear vision of where your career can go. And we have the leadership to help you get there. At CNA, we strive to create a culture in which people know they matter and are part of something important, ensuring the abilities of all employees are used to their fullest potential.
This individual contributor position works under general direction, and within broad authority limits, to manage commercial claims with high complexity and exposure for a specific line of business. Responsibilities include the coordination of all claim resolution activities in accordance with company protocols, while achieving quality and customer service standards. Position requires regular communication with customers and insureds and may be dedicated to specific account(s).
JOB DESCRIPTION:
Essential Duties & Responsibilities
Performs a combination of duties in accordance with departmental guidelines:
Manages highly complex investigations of claims, including coverage issues, liability, compensability and damages. Determines if a major claim should be settled or litigated and implements an appropriate resolution strategy accordingly. Effectively manages loss costs and claim expenses.
Manages all types of investigative activity or litigation on major claims, including the posting of appropriate reserves in a timely manner. Coordinates discovery and litigation strategy with staff counsel or panel attorneys.
Negotiates highly complex settlement packages, and authorizes payment within scope of authority, settling claims in most cost effective manner and ensuring timely issuance of disbursements.
Coordinates third party recovery with subrogation/salvage unit.
Makes recommendations on claims processes and resolution strategies to management.
Analyzes claims activities; prepares and presents reports to management and other internal business partners and clients.
Works with attorneys, account representatives, agents, doctors and insureds regarding the handling and/or disposition of highly complex claims.
Keeps current on state/territory regulations and issues, industry activity and trends. May participate in industry trade groups.
Provides guidance and assistance to less experienced claims staff and other functional areas.
Responsible for input of data that accurately reflects claim circumstances and other information important to our business outcomes.
Reporting Relationship
Manager or above.
Skills, Knowledge and Abilities
Advanced technical and product specific expertise, claims resolution skill and knowledge of insurance and claims principles, practices and procedures.
Strong communication, negotiation and presentation skills. Ability to effectively interact with all levels of CNA's internal and external business partners.
Advanced analytical and problem solving skills, with the ability to manage and prioritize multiple projects.
Ability to deal with ambiguous situations and issues.
Creativity in resolving unique and challenging business problems.
Knowledge of Microsoft Office Suite and other business-related software.
Ability to adapt to change and value diverse opinions and ideas.
Ability to manage and prioritize multiple projects.
Ability to evaluate claims based on a cost benefit analysis.
Ability to fully comprehend complex claim facts and issues; and to further articulate analyses of claims in presentations to business partners and management as well as in internal reports.
Ability to implement strategies with a proactive long-term view of business goals and objectives.
Education and Experience
Bachelor's degree or equivalent experience. Professional designation preferred.
Typically a minimum eight years claims experience.

MANAGER OF CUSTOMER SERVICE
Orlando, FL jobs
Position Description: This position is responsible for leading and managing the operations of the Customer Service - Mobility Services Division. Key areas of oversight include the mobility services call center, fare media sales and information functions at LYNX Central Station (LCS), customer relations, the Lost and Found Program, customer ID program, and all Travel Training workshops and presentations. The position also involves real-time monitoring of performance metrics, representative activity, and operational conditions such as detours and weather impacts.
The incumbent ensures service levels are consistently met, proactively adjusts staffing using scheduling tools, and supports frontline staff with the resources and guidance needed to deliver high-quality service. Additionally, this role fosters strong partnerships with subcontractors in the ACCESS LYNX and NeighborLink divisions.
This position is considered safety-sensitive and subject to the provisions of the Substance Abuse Program Policy for Safety Sensitive Positions.
Essential Functions: This list is intended to indicate the general nature and level of work performed by employees within this classification and is not designed to be interpreted as an exhaustive listing of all tasks required of employees assigned to the job. All employees will be expected to perform other duties as assigned. All jobs require regular and reliable attendance.
Represents LYNX at public, private, and community events, including outreach meetings and forums.
Collaborates with advocacy groups and manages programs such as Advantage and Youth ID to enhance service awareness and rider engagement.
Partners with the Supervisor of Eligibility to support the Travel Training program for individuals and organizations.
Leads and supervises division personnel, delegates tasks, monitors progress, and conducts regular staff meetings to address issues and provide guidance.
Oversees staffing, training, and operations at LYNX Central Station to ensure effective customer service and timely dissemination of information.
Upholds LYNX's core values, mission, vision, and service standards.
Engages with advocacy 9organizations and participates in access and disability committees to promote inclusive transportation.
Manages customer interactions across all channels, ensuring timely resolution and provides feedback to contractors for service improvements.
Analyzes customer feedback and satisfaction data to evaluate service effectiveness and prepares reports for the Board.
Identifies and resolves performance issues within the department and among subcontractors through training, resource allocation, and technology enhancements.
Monitors and manages operating and capital budgets, ensuring cost control and timely contract payments.
Responds to service disruptions caused by street closures, detours, or weather, and implements solutions to maintain schedules.
Communicates with LYNX leadership regarding service-impacting issues and public perception concerns.
Manages multiple projects and contributes to large-scale initiatives.
Promotes cross-departmental collaboration to develop and implement customer-focused strategies.
Monitors internal and external trends to support strategic planning, service enhancements, and call volume forecasting.
Works closely with paratransit subcontractors and NeighborLink to improve rider experience and service performance.
Required Qualifications:
Bachelor's degree from a regionally or nationally accredited institution in transportation, business administration, public administration, or a related field.
At least five years of full-time professional experience in customer service program administration, including three years in a supervisory or management role.
Experience must include work with services for individuals with disabilities (paratransit).
Additional directly related experience beyond the minimum requirement may substitute for the required education on a year-for-year basis.
Must possess and maintain a valid Florida Driver's License and safe driving record.
Desired Qualifications:
Five years of experience in paratransit operations.
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ities (KSAs):
Strong knowledge of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A), Section 504, and Federal Transit Administration (FTA) policies and compliance requirements.
Understanding of customer service operations, quality management, and relevant sponsoring agencies (e.g. MetroPlan, Transportation Disadvantage Commission).
Familiarity with automated demand/response reservation and dispatch systems.
Proficiency in budgeting, financial analysis, and cost estimation.
Ability to analyze performance data, make statistical inferences, and manage sensitive information with professionalism.
Strong organization and time management skills; adaptable to change.
Ability to exhibit a professional, courteous demeanor.
Ability to work in a diverse environment.
Excellent communication and interpersonal skills, including the ability to establish and maintain positive working relationships with those encountered in the course of work using principles of excellent service.
